旅人随笔[01] 何为开源?
——開源運動的宏偉成就
算法旅人
2022年3月27日
1, OPEN-SOURCE SOFTWARE
開源一詞最初是指開源軟件(OSS),即源代碼可以任意獲取的計算機軟件,任何人都能查看、修改和分發他們認為合適的代碼。但隨著時代的進步,產業的發展,開源一詞早就脫離了計算機產業的桎梏,實際上,開源運動的火焰已經在所有知識產業大放光彩。
不過,為了展現開源運動的磅礴偉力,這里我們只舉出計算機行業的宏偉成就。
分享帶來更大的力量
幾本不錯的書籍參考與推薦
二,如何建筑宏偉的哥特式大教堂?
兩個選擇:大型建筑公司的細心規劃,亦或是龍蛇混雜的集市帶來的一磚一瓦?
歷史上:多為前者
現代化:集市也可制作摩天大樓
“傳統軟件開發的項目管理,更強調明確的目標、工期資源以及質量的之間平衡;而開源項目一般都會依托于開源社區的管理和運營,包括開源基金會的運作,也是遵循開源社區的治理模式。” ——《大教堂與集市》
只要有足夠的測試員及共同開發者,所有軟件缺陷都會在很短時間內被發現,而且能夠很容易被解決。——Linus’s Law
開源軟件依托同行評審和社區生產,皆以分散、協作的方式開發。開源軟件由社區開發,而非單個作者或公司,因此通常成本更低、更靈活,壽命比專有軟件更長。
開源已成為一種超越軟件生產界限的運動和工作方式。開源運動旨在利用開源軟件的價值和分散的生產模型,為其社區和行業的問題尋找新的解決方法。
最宏偉的高樓與璀璨的星辰:
LINUX系統: “無處不在,無微不至”
3. 為何強大?開源的激勵機制:
什么是內在驅動?
比爾·蓋茨曾不了解為什么會有這么多聰明絕頂的軟件工程師愿意在完全無報酬的情況下去屈尊工作,專門寫了一封信去問開源軟件工程師。
“軟件工程師不再只能與公司里雇來的那幾個同行一起工作,而是能夠與世界上最優秀的程序員一起工作。他們必須使出渾身解數才能贏得工行的尊重。”
這就是一種高效激勵模式。
4. 實際上,這與共產主義有很多相似之處
有請接下來的同學講解
參考&推薦書目
總結
以上是生活随笔為你收集整理的旅人随笔[01] 何为开源?的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: java构造方法中this_Java中t
- 下一篇: 基于双月数据集单层感知机_python